Advanced Practice Provider I - Women’s Health

Parkland Health Hospital System

Dallas, TX 75235

Onsite

  • Physician Assistant
  • Bachelor's Degree from an accredited college or university and successful completion of an accredited Physician Assistant Program recognized by the Accreditation Review Commission on Education for the Physician Assistant (ARC-PA) or its predecessors.
  •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(APRN)
  • Master's degree in nursing accredited through the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(CCNE) or the Accreditation Commission for Education in Nursing, Inc. (ACEN).
  • Experience
  • None
  • Current healthcare provider BLS for Healthcare Providers certification from one of the following
  • American Heart Association
  • American Red Cross
  • Military Training Network
  • Current, valid Physician Assistant licensure from the Texas Board of Physician Assistants.
  • Current certification as a Physician Assistant by the National Commission on Certification of Physician Assistants.
  •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(Nurse Practitioner)
  • Current RN licensure from the Texas Board of Nursing, or a valid Compact RN license.
  • Current licensure from the Texas Board of Nursing as an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(APRN) with authorization to practice as a Family, Adult, Gerontology, Adult-Gerontology, Adult-Gerontology Acute Care, Acute Care, Pediatric, Pediatric Acute Care, Psychiatric Mental Health, or Women's Health Nurse Practitioner.
  • Must have an active certification as a Nurse Practitioner by one of the following
  • Family Nurse Practitioner (FNP) by the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C) or the American Academy of Nurse Practitioners Certification Program (AANPCP)
  • Adult Nurse Practitioner (ANP) by ANCC or AANPCP
  • Gerontology Nurse Practitioner (GNP) by ANCC or AANPCP
  • Adult-Gerontology-Primary Care Nurse Practitioner by ANCC or AANPCP
  • Adult-Gerontology-Acute Care Nurse Practitioner by the ANCC or the American Association of Critical-Care Nurses Certification Corporation (AACNCC)
  • Acute Care Nurse Practitioner (ACNP) by ANCC or AACNCC
  • Pediatric Nurse Practitioner's Primary Care (PNP-PC or PPCNP) by the Pediatric Nursing Certification Board (PNCB) or ANCC
  • Pediatric Nurse Practitioner's Acute Care (PNP-AC) by PNCB
  •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ner (PMHNP) by ANCC
  • Women's Health Nurse Practitioner (WHCNP) by the National Certification Corporation.
  •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(Certified Nurse Midwife)
  • Current licensure as an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(APRN) with authorization to practice as a Nurse Midwife by the Texas Board of Nursing.
  • Must have active certification as a Certified Nurse Midwife (CNM) by the American Midwifery Certification Board (AMCB) or its predecessor.
  • Advanced Practice Registered Nurse (Clinical Nurse Specialist)
  • Must have an active certification as described below by one of the following:
  • Adult Clinical Nurse Specialist (CNS) by ANCC or AACNCC
  • Psychiatric Mental Health Clinical Nurse Specialist (CNS) by ANCC or AACNCC
  • Skills or Special Abilities
  • Provides care to assigned patient population in accordance with the current State of Texas Nursing Practice Act or Texas Medical Board Rules, as applicable to licensure, established protocols, multidisciplinary plan of care, and clinical area-specific standards.
  • Must demonstrate leadership ability through both superior clinical skills and as a practice development resource.
  • Must have effective verbal and written communication skills.
  • Must have effective leadership skills to include motivation, recruitment, retention, and change management.
  • Must demonstrate knowledge of Parkland policies, structure, procedures, and mission.
  • Must demonstrate patient-centered behaviors.
